The Cap Roig gardens were created by a married couple, the Woevodskys, in 1927. They form an area of exceptional beauty on the Costa Brava. Over 1000 different plant species can be found here, from all the world’s regions with a Mediterranean-type climate. They also include the iconic castle, built in the local iron-rich rock.
There are guided tours and activities designed for families, students, and pensioners.
